Bishop Michael Pham Installed as Head of San Diego Catholic Diocese

A New Shepherd for San diego: Bishop Michael Pham Installed, Marking a Historic First

san Diego’s Catholic community has a new leader, and his installation marks a notable moment in its history. Bishop Michael Pham, the first American bishop appointed by Pope Leo XIV, officially took the helm of the Catholic Diocese of San Diego this past Thursday. The day was filled with ceremony and reverence, held at the St.Therese of Carmel Parish, drawing a crowd of over 1,200 attendees and featuring a procession of 200 cardinals, bishops, and priests.

This appointment is particularly notable as Bishop Pham is not only the seventh bishop to lead the san Diego diocese but also the first Vietnamese American to head any U.S. diocese. “It’s such an honor and comes with great obligation,” Pham shared, expressing his commitment to his new role.

Bishop Pham has voiced a strong desire to unite the diverse ethnic and Catholic groups within the diocese. He sees his mission as being a voice for those who often go unheard, particularly the vulnerable, refugees, and immigrants. “It’s significant to recognize the people from the peripheries,” he stated, emphasizing his dedication to representing those who might or else be voiceless.

What makes bishop Pham’s installation particularly meaningful for the local community, according to Dr. Michael Lovette-Colyer, vice president of mission integration at the University of San Diego, is his deep connection to the area. “Previous popes would look for sort of an outsider to come in and provide fresh viewpoint or to have a new set of eyes, but it seems that Pope Leo has a different approach, which is to elevate people who are already intimately connected to the area,” Lovette-Colyer observed. This suggests a potential shift in papal strategy, favoring leaders with established ties to the communities they will serve.

Those present at the installation Mass shared sentiments of optimism and anticipation for Bishop Pham’s leadership. Attendees like dibiana Jones highlighted his approachable nature, noting, “You could stop him on the way if he’s running to somewhere, and if you needed his attention, he would stop and talk to you, and that’s what a true shepherd should be.” Father Evan Bui of St. Thomas More further praised Pham’s ability to connect with people from all walks of life, stating, “He’s able to talk to anybody, Black, white, Hispanic, Vietnamese. He can walk with people in that sense. That’s the beauty of Bishop Pham.He can connect with you heart to heart.”

Bishop Pham succeeds Cardinal Robert McElroy, who has taken on a new role as the archbishop of Washington, D.C. His arrival signals a new chapter for the Catholic Diocese of San Diego, one defined by inclusivity, local connection, and a commitment to serving all members of the community.

The Installation Ceremony & Its Importance

The formal installation ceremony is a deeply symbolic event within the Catholic Church. It signifies the bishop’s canonical possession of the diocese and his role as the chief shepherd of the local Catholic faithful. The ceremony typically includes:

  1. Presentation of the Bishop: The Apostolic Nuncio (the Pope’s ambassador) formally presents the bishop to the cathedral congregation.
  2. Taking Possession of the Cathedral: The bishop takes possession of the cathedral church, symbolizing his authority over the diocese.
  3. Installation of the Pastoral Staff: The bishop receives the crosier (pastoral staff),a symbol of his office as shepherd.
  4. Installation in the Cathedra: The bishop is seated in the cathedra (bishop’s chair), representing his authority as teacher.

These rituals underscore the continuity of apostolic succession and the bishop’s duty to uphold the teachings of the Catholic church. The San Diego Catholic Diocese serves a large and diverse population, making this transition notably vital.
